Dating Confidence Reset: Clear Goals, Calm Pace, Better Matches

Start by naming one or two real goals for your time on Mingle2 — whether it’s to meet new people, practice conversation, or explore a potential partner. Clear intent helps you spot matches that align with what you actually want and reduces the exhaustion that comes from chasing vague outcomes.

Set realistic expectations. Online dating is a process, not a single event. Treat each message, call, or meet-up as useful information rather than a verdict on your worth. Expect slow progress, and let curiosity replace pressure: ask questions that reveal values and habits, not just surface details.

Pace conversations to protect your energy. One steady message a day or a focused weekend chat can be healthier than trying to sustain nonstop back-and-forth. If someone responds inconsistently or seems evasive about plans, pause and reassess instead of doubling your efforts. Your time and attention are choices, not freebies.

Use small wins to build confidence. Notice progress like clearer conversation, a plan to meet, or learning more about the kind of person you like. Celebrate these micro-wins quietly — they add up and keep you grounded when rejections come along.

Choose matches more thoughtfully. Look for signs of shared priorities (availability, communication style, basic courtesy) before investing heavily. A quick checklist — respectful tone, curiosity, and follow-through — will filter out many mismatches without drama.

Stay emotionally steady. When a chat fizzles or someone ghosts, respond with a short reset: acknowledge disappointment, log what you learned, and move on. Limit how much you ruminate by scheduling a distraction or a constructive task right after you close a tough conversation.

Finally, be kind to yourself. Confidence in dating grows from clearer goals, manageable pacing, and noticing progress — not from counting replies or comparing timelines. Use Mingle2 with intention, set boundaries that preserve your energy, and make choices that reflect self-respect.
